A dull, damp morning in Foxford, an amazing change from yesterdays blue sky. It looks like we will get rain for most of the day, possibly not as much as was forecast but it should help with water conditions. At present the level is 0.25m at Ballylahan bridge which is low and a lot of the rocks at the back of the town are showing. It would be nice to see these rocks covered at least. I’m not expecting a major burst of fish with a flood but at this point there will be a few fish throughout the system and a freshen up will get them moving and perhaps in the humour to take. We are heading into a nice period, last two weeks of April and first two weeks of May which will be the peak of the spring fishing. This change in weather and the fresh water is nicely timed. For today, all methods should work.
